Vicben:There is no other Avenue to write a missed exam. Unless the school management say so but and it's not always for a single student.. What you might want to do now is to go to your study Centre with your reasons so that you can drop the courses for exam and have your money returned to your portal. Another thing you may want to do, is to write letter of exam deferment so that you can enter exam hall next semester and write it as a current exam. If you did not do any of these, after your exams the system will drop all the courses you registered for exam without refund. It means you have to re-register the courses for exams. The whole Jake is that you may need to write your courses next semester. |

coolbatty:Yes the compulsory payment is every semester. As an undergraduate, and after you must have paid your first compulsory payment as a fresh student which is (36k). And as an undergraduate - returning student, for every first semester, the compulsory payment is 23k and for every second semester it's 13k. For every course you want to register, if it's a 3credit unit course, it =N2500 2 credit unit course =N2000 Exam registration N1000 flat per course registered or to be registered for exam. If not still cleared, meet the registra of your study Centre or speak to a known staff face to face. |

kel4soft:for the PGD, you will pay a minimum of 40k for your first payment (compulsory payment ). Then, you can pay the remaining in bits, which will be used for your exam and course registrations. If you purchase the form now, you will likely start around June/July. The form as you may have known is N7,500. and you must generate a remita pin from the application form site application.noun.Edu.Ng Before proceeding to the bank for the form purchase. |
